PIB cards to have new safety features

Move over threat to sensitive security establishm­ents

- NITIN MAHAJAN

The Union informatio­n and broadcasti­ng ministry is contemplat­ing introducti­on of smart cards with new safety features in the Press Informatio­n Bureau accreditat­ion cards for 2018. These smart cards, equipped with enhanced security features, are being touted as an addition towards improving security to sensitive establishm­ents to which PIB cards provide access.

It is learnt that the introducti­on of these smart cards is being contemplat­ed due to repeated concerns expressed by intelligen­ce agencies regarding the threat to sensitive security establishm­ents. Security agencies at these high-risk buildings are likely to be provided with hand held and other devices to read these smart cards in an effort to check the authentici­ty and identity of cards and their bearers. The data collected through this means may also be stored at a server for future scrutiny, sources added.

In 2017 PIB accreditat­ion cards the government had introduced bar codes at the back of these which stored the relevant details of the respective journalist­s.

The current PIB accreditat­ion cards allow journalist­s easy access to many government offices and a data of entry and exit of journalist­s into government buildings is not maintained. However, this may change after the introducti­on of smart cards, sources stated.

Till now cards were issued with the digitally scanned signature of the chief security officer of the MHA, which grants the holder entry into restricted areas. It is understood that the new security features on the PIB cards have been put in place in consultati­on with the Ministry of Home Affairs.

Approximat­ely 3000 accreditat­ion cards are understood to be issued by the PIB.

Journalist­s apply for PIB card renewal at the end of every year.
